Dude, just buy parts made for your car...they're not that much more expensive, and you're showing the manufacturers and dealers that support the Jbody world that there is a market for parts like those. I paid $300 for my rods and you can get the pistons for $500 (I pad $600 from ROSS, but others are cheaper). That's only $800, $200/cyl
But, if you insist, just find another engine that uses the same bore, and pray that the combustion chamber is similar, and you can have rods made to fit the pistons to your crank.
